Financial Controller
Permanent
Job Description

The role will encompass periodic management reporting, planning, and forecasting, budgeting, business case preparation, and analysis in accordance with strategic priorities and year-end duties.

  • Create monthly and annual reports to identify results, trends, and financial forecasts
  • Closely manage cash flow by tracking transactions, forecasting spend and regularly reviewing internal reports
  • Ensuring that ledger and control accounts in the accounts system are formally balanced/reconciled each month
  • Ensure the year end statutory accounts are prepared in time for submission.
  • Supervision and management of financial accounting staff, including formal appraisals in line with company policies
  • Deputise and support for the finance team as and when required.
  • Provide a financial decision support service in evaluating and analysing business performance and preparing financial proposals to assist in ensuring expected business returns are targeted and achieved
  • Ensure the completion of monthly payroll processing, including payroll yearend returns, P11D workings and submitting PSA returns to HMRC
  • Complete the monthly pension submission.  Liaise with the company pension advisor regarding NEST pension updates and TPR requirements.
  • Develop and implement new financial processes and improvements
  • Ensure that all financial transactions are properly recorded, filed, and reported
  • Maintain financial reporting systems to comply with government regulations and legislation
  • Collaborate and liaise with external auditing, tax, and other services to ensure compliance with all regulations
  • Assist in company-wide budgetary planning and oversee, review, and track to the budgets for each business department and company to spot and effect cost reduction opportunities
  • Examine all financial reports and data closely to check for discrepancies
  • Create and maintain systems to prevent errors in data collection and calculations
  • Report to the Deputy CEO/CFO with timely and accurate financial information
  • Assist the Deputy CEO/CFO in presenting reports to stakeholders and board members
  • Manage VAT and corporation taxes reporting
  • Manage Month-end and year-end close process and external audit
  • Document and develop business processes and policies to maintain and strengthen internal controls
